BIBLE SCHOOLS.

LESSONS IN TIMARU. [PEB PRESS ASSOCIATION.—COPYRIGHT. | TIMARU, April, 20. Arrangements have been completed for Ministers to give liible lessons lasting an hour once a week in each of the three town school from 9 to 9.30 a.m. It is explained that “the explanation by the visiting teacher is to he that which is necessary to make a passage clear to the children, and no sectarian teaching of any kind is to be given.” For the present year the lessons are to be given from the Gospel of St. Mark. Parents are to notify the headmasters if they object and secular lessons will be provided instead during the half-hour. AN OPPONENT.

TIMARU, April, 20. The Rev. Mr. Chappie the Timaru Unitarian Minister, is issuing a report of his Sunday address against the giving of bible lessons in the schools of Timaru.
